Pumpkins Galore at Whitfield Farms
There is no shortage of pumpkins this year at Stanley Whitfield’s farm in Berrydale, which is about 15 miles outside north of Milton on Highway 87. There are literally thousands of pumpkins of all shapes and sizes, which is a true blessing when you think about what happened last year. “We didn’t have any last year. None. Weather wouldn’t cooperate,” stated owner Stanley Whitfield. This year, there are too many pumpkins, acorn squash, and gourds to count. There are pumpkins that weigh a few ounces and some that weigh over 100 pounds!
All pumpkins are locally grown and range in price from $1.00 – $40.00, most falling in the $2-$5.00 range.
The address is 12290 hwy 87, Milton, Fl, 32565.
